Jobbeschreibung

TechFlow is seeking an experienced Scrum Master to support a mission-critical DoD software development and modernization program in Montgomery, AL. This program delivers software development and technical support services to sustain, enhance, and optimize a critical customer system through the delivery of secure, scalable, and maintainable software solutions. The Scrum Master will play a key role in enabling Agile delivery practices, supporting continuous improvement, and helping a cross-functional team successfully execute modernization initiatives.

As the Scrum Master, you will serve as the Agile servant leader for a cross-functional software development team, ensuring Agile principles and Scrum practices are consistently applied throughout the software development lifecycle. You will facilitate Agile ceremonies, remove impediments, foster collaboration between the development team and Government Product Owner, and promote continuous improvement while supporting the successful delivery of mission-critical software capabilities.

Keq Responsibilities
  • Serve as the Scrum Master for an Agile software development team supporting customer modernization initiatives.
  • Facilitate all Scrum ceremonies, including Daily Stand-ups, Sprint Planning, Release Planning, Sprint Reviews, and Sprint Retrospectives while ensuring established timeboxes are maintained.
  • Coach the team on Agile principles, Scrum framework, and continuous improvement practices.
  • Collaborate closely with the Government Product Owner to refine, prioritize, and maintain the Product Backlog.
  • Ensure Product Backlog Items (PBIs) are well-defined, prioritized, and ready for sprint execution.
  • Enforce adherence to the team’s Definition of Ready (DoR) and Definition of Done (DoD).
  • Remove obstacles that impede team progress and proactively resolve or elevate issues to appropriate stakeholders.
  • Maintain sprint metrics, burndown charts, velocity tracking, team capacity planning, and impediment logs.
  • Generate Agile dashboards, reports, and performance metrics using Government‑approved Agile management tools.
  • Support transparency by communicating sprint progress, risks, dependencies, and blockers to Government and program leadership.
  • Encourage collaboration across software engineering, DevSecOps, testing, database administration, and technical documentation teams.
  • Promote Agile maturity through coaching, mentoring, and continuous process improvement.
  • Support technical meetings and Scrum ceremonies to maintain high levels of team participation and engagement.
  • Ensure compliance with contract requirements, Agile processes, and program reporting requirements.
Requirements
  • Bachelor’s degree (or equivalent experience) in Computer Science, Information Technology, Engineering or related field.
  • Minimum 3 years of experience serving as a Scrum Master on DOD software development programs.
  • Current Agile certification such as: Certified ScrumMaster (CSM), SAFe Agilist (SA) or PMI Agile Certified Practitioner (PMI‑ACP). (Certification must remain current throughout employment).
  • Demonstrated experience facilitating Agile software development teams in a Scrum environment.
  • Proficiency with Government‑approved Agile management tools such as Jira, Azure DevOps, or similar platforms.
  • Experience creating automated Agile reports, dashboards, and performance metrics.Strong understanding of Agile methodologies, Scrum framework, software development lifecycle (SDLC), and DevSecOps concepts.
  • Excellent facilitation, communication, leadership, conflict resolution, and organizational skills.
  • Active Secret Security Clearance.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ience supporting U.S. Air Force software modernization programs.
  • Familiarity with the DoD Software Acquisition Pathway (SWP).
  • Experience working within secure cloud environments, including AWS.
  • Knowledge of CI/CD pipelines and DevSecOps practices.
  • Experience supporting distributed or geographically dispersed Agile teams.
  • Familiarity with Government software delivery reporting and performance metrics.
